互联网技术背景
随着互联网技术的日新月异,企业对前端功能的需求愈发旺盛,推动着Web前端开发技术不断革新。如今,Web前端技术的适用范围已超越了单纯的网站领域,深入到了移动端,并与人工智能领域相交融。
三大前端框架对比
Vue框架介绍
Vue,这个被广泛认知的“渐进式框架”,专为构建用户界面而设计。它不仅是一个功能强大的JS库,其核心库专注于视图层,更提供了一套完善的解决方案,让开发者能遵循框架规范,从而轻松构建项目。
Angular框架介绍
再来看Angular,这款框架专注于单页面应用程序的构建,并支持移动应用程序的开发。它融合了TypeScript和JavaScript的精华,并能够与众多流行工具轻松集成。
React框架介绍
React,作为Facebook内部诞生的声明式JavaScript库,以其高效与灵活性著称。自两年前开源以来,React便凭借其独特魅力,将简短独立的代码片段巧妙组合成复杂的UI界面。
Bootstrap框架介绍
此外,Bootstrap也值得一提。这款由美国Twitter公司开发的CSS前端框架,能自适应手机端,提供可靠的Web组件和响应式属性,是移动优先开发的理想选择。
初学者选择指南
谈及Vue、Angular、React这三大前端框架,我们不难发现,如今许多初学者在选择学习框架时,更倾向于选择Vue。这背后究竟有何缘由呢?接下来,让我们一起探寻Vue的独特魅力所在。
1)Vue以其小而美的特点赢得了广泛喜爱,其开发体验极佳。专注于视图层的Vue核心库,使得初学者能够轻松上手,同时与第三方库或既有项目的整合也变得轻而易举。此外,结合单文件组件和Vue生态系统支持的库,Vue能够为复杂的单页应用程序提供强大的驱动。
2)虽然Vue不支持IE8及以下版本,这多少有些遗憾,毕竟IE8无法模拟Vue所使用的ES5特性。然而,这并未阻碍Vue在兼容ES5的浏览器中的广泛应用。
3)在Vue框架中,组件被视为拥有预定义选项的Vue实例。这种设计使得组件的注册变得异常简单,成为了Vue的一大亮点。
转载:https://baijiahao.baidu.com/s?id=1827136709323132927&wfr=spider&for=pc